One crucial aspect of the iOS finance world is the revenue model. Developers use a bunch of strategies, like in-app purchases (buying extra features, virtual currency, etc.), subscriptions (monthly or annual fees for ongoing access), and, of course, good old-fashioned paid apps. Each model has its pros and cons. Paid apps offer a quick upfront payment, subscriptions provide recurring revenue, and in-app purchases can be highly lucrative for certain types of apps, especially games. Understanding these revenue streams is key for developers to survive and thrive. Many apps are free to download and use ads as their primary source of income.
App development costs also play a big role in finance. Creating an iOS app involves many costs: developer salaries (if you're hiring), software licenses, marketing expenses (like advertising to get your app noticed), and server costs (to host your app's data). These costs impact the profitability of an app and the amount a developer can invest back into updates, new features, and user support. You need to factor in these costs when pricing the app or deciding on a monetization strategy.

OSC and Its Role in iOS Development and Finance
Okay, let's switch gears and talk about Open Source Contributions (OSC) and how they affect both iOS development and finance. OSC is about more than just free code. It's about collaboration, innovation, and, yes, even money.
OSC impacts iOS development by providing resources and tools for developers. Projects like React Native and Flutter, which are used to build cross-platform apps (including iOS apps), are primarily built on open-source principles. This means developers can access code, contribute to the project, and create their own software more easily. Instead of having to start from scratch, developers can use these frameworks and libraries, reducing the time and money needed to create apps. This is the power of the community in action.
OSC boosts innovation. When developers work together on open-source projects, they often come up with innovative solutions that one individual or company might not have come up with on their own. This shared creativity improves the quality of the apps developed. A lot of cool features and bug fixes that make their way into iOS apps originate from open-source contributions. It helps create better tools and make the whole iOS ecosystem stronger.
Even though OSC is often associated with free software, it still can be linked to financial benefits. Companies build businesses around open-source projects. For instance, a company might offer support, training, or additional features for an open-source tool, turning it into a profitable venture. This provides financial sustainability for the project while providing value to the users. This shows that open source and finance can work together, supporting both innovation and economic gain.
From a financial perspective, open-source projects can sometimes reduce costs. Businesses that embrace open-source solutions often can save money by avoiding the fees associated with proprietary software. Open-source can also contribute to a better return on investment by speeding up the development of a product and reducing development time. It's another example of how free resources and community collaboration can be profitable.
CSC and the Financial Modeling of iOS Apps
Now, let's explore Computer Science Concepts (CSC) and how they are used in the financial modeling of iOS apps. This includes the algorithms, data structures, and computational methods that underpin how financial decisions are made in the iOS ecosystem.
CSC fundamentals, such as algorithms and data structures, are essential for developing efficient iOS apps. They are also crucial for the financial models that support these apps. Algorithms are used for everything from the apps' performance to the calculations that determine the cost of an app. Data structures organize and store financial data, making it easy to analyze and make accurate predictions. If you want to build a high-performance, financially sound app, you better have a good grasp of CSC fundamentals.
Mathematical modeling is a core part of the financial side. Developers use math models to predict user behavior, calculate the app's lifetime value, and model revenue streams. These models use complex formulas, algorithms, and statistical methods to make the best decisions. These models help developers understand the risks and rewards related to their app, guiding them in making crucial decisions about pricing, marketing, and the inclusion of new features.
Data analytics plays a big role in iOS app finance, providing insights into user engagement, revenue performance, and market trends. Developers use analytics tools to collect and analyze massive amounts of data to find patterns and make informed decisions. Analyzing data about user behavior (how they use the app, when they spend money, etc.) helps with targeted marketing and provides personalized experiences to boost app income. Data analytics can also make sure that developers are staying ahead of the curve in the competitive iOS market. In short, understanding the numbers is what it's all about.
CSC also ensures the security and reliability of financial transactions. Apps must protect user data and ensure secure financial operations. Cryptography, a field of CSC, is used to encrypt sensitive information, so transactions are safe from cyber threats. Secure coding practices and robust infrastructure are crucial for maintaining user trust and protecting financial assets. If your app is not safe, your user base and revenue will suffer.
